Scanlark bridges the handheld scanners on the Dunmere warehouse floor with the inventory service, translating raw scan frames into stock events. Deployments go through the Ferrow pipeline: merge to main, wait for the integration suite, then promote manually to production. Never deploy during the morning receiving window, as scanner firmware reconnects can drop in-flight scans. After promotion, verify the service picked up the expected settings, which are shown in full below.

deployment values, yafof-fajeg:
[eliox]
host = eliox.nelvrocorp.internal
user = eliox_svc
database = eliox_prod

Nice work on the Haulwick fuel report, this is way easier to read than the old spreadsheet export. One heads-up for folks new to the codebase: the per-vehicle averages are smoothed, so don't panic if raw logs disagree slightly. The smoothing windows and outlier cutoffs live in one place now, shown here.

tuning constants:
RATE_LIMITS = {
    "istox": 465,
    "wendor": 846,
    "novvan": 466,
    "julok": 655,
    "sorax": 651,
    "belath": 752,
    "druax": 1007,
}

## Extracting Strings

Plugin authors: run `lexpull extract ./src` before submitting translations. Output lands in `strings.pot`. Do not hand-edit generated files. The extractor caches previously seen keys in a small database to avoid duplicate entries. Configure cache storage with the connection string that follows.

database URL for bahop-yagep: mssql://sildor_svc:35ha7jz@db-fb6d.nelvrodyn.example:5432/casath

// WIKI_EDITOR_ROLES — Pinwheel Wiki access tiers
//
// Defines which roles may edit namespace pages: admins edit everything,
// curators edit published pages, contributors edit only drafts.
// Release manager: changing this constant requires a minor version bump
// and a note in the access-control changelog, since cached role maps
// persist for up to an hour after deploy. The constant was last
// validated under the build token below.

session token of kagup-hahaf = htk3_2b8